The Toronto Raptors are likely going to get a facelift for the 2010-11 season

Blogged under General, Bloglockers, Big Raptors News, Front Page by alleyoop on Wednesday 30 June 2010 at 10:27 am

Rumors are circulating that the Raptors will sign and then trade power forward Chris Bosh tonight at midnight to the Heat for 22-year old point guard Mario Chalmers, 24-year old power forward Michael Beasley and 27-year old center Joel Anthony. This can’t be confirmed until tonight at midnight. The Raptors likely won’t stop there as they also have guards Jose Calderon and Jarrett Jack as well as small forward Hedo Turkoglu on the trading block. I don’t see the Raptors going into a complete rebuilding mode though as I think they will target bargain players in free agency promising them more minutes. Tony Allen, Shannon Brown, Travis Outlaw, Craig Smith and Alex Barron could be some targets of the Raptors.

UPDATE: (7/1/2010) - The Raptors did not trade Chris Bosh to the Heat, at least not yet, as the proposed trade didn’t happen last night. Just a Miami journalist (Dan Labatard) making stuff up.

The Toronto Raptors acquire center Solomon Alabi from the Mavericks

Blogged under The Draft Report, General, Comings & Goings, Bloglockers, Big Raptors News, Front Page by alleyoop on Friday 25 June 2010 at 2:21 pm

The Toronto Raptors have acquired 22-year old center Solomon Alabi (the 50th overall pick of the NBA Draft) from the Mavericks for a future second round pick and cash considerations. Alabi played in 32 games (all starts) for Florida State last season and he averaged 11.7 points, 6.2 rebounds, 0.5 assists and 2.3 blocked shots per game. He played in 77 games (68 starts) in his 3 years in college and he averaged 9.1 points, 5.4 rebounds, 0.4 assists and 2.1 blocked shots per game. This was a good trade for the Raptors as Alabi is a legit center at 7′1″, 251 pounds.

The Toronto Raptors pick Ed Davis in the first round

Blogged under General, The Draft Report, Bloglockers, Big Raptors News, Front Page by alleyoop on Thursday 24 June 2010 at 9:06 pm

The Raptors have selected 20-year old power forward Ed Davis with the 13th overall pick of the first round. Davis is built a lot like Chris Bosh as he is 6′10″, 225 pounds and he might get his old starting spot when the 2010-11 season starts. Davis played in 23 games (all starts) for North Carolina last season and he averaged 13.4 points, 9.6 rebounds, 1.0 assist and 2.8 blocked shots per game. He finished his career playing in 61 games (25 starts) for the Tar Heels in which he averaged 9.2 points, 7.7 rebounds, 0.7 assists and 2.1 blocked shots per game. This was a excellent pick for the Raptors as Davis is still getting better.

The Toronto Raptors will likely be very busy tomorrow

Blogged under General, The Draft Report, Bloglockers, Front Page by alleyoop on Wednesday 23 June 2010 at 11:57 am

The Toronto Raptors are a team in flux right now. Chris Bosh is likely leaving and there are rumors that Hedo Turkoglu could be traded tomorrow night. The rumor surrounding Turkoglu has him going along with the 13th overall pick to the Timberwolves for small forward Corey Brewer and the 23rd overall pick. Compounding the fact that the Raptors could be losing two of their starting frontcourt players is the fact that they don’t appear to happy with Jose Calderon and Jarrett Jack at the point guard position as they are likely both on the trading block too. Draft “experts” seem to think that the Raptors are going to draft shooting guard Avery Bradley out of Texas but I think that would be a mistake as they will be lacking big time on the frontcourt.
